Gary Barness is proud to welcome in the new Millenium with the release of a completely new line of Tether Cars, the "American Hot Rod Series". The first four cars depict of the mood after World War II and into the early 1950's. California being the birthplace of the Hot Rod so too is the "American Hot Rod Series". The first four cars in the series will be a '27 Track Roadster, a Highboy Roadster, a Model 'A' Bonneville Coupe, and a '34 Bonneville Coupe.

Unlike the Tether Cars of the early years, this series uses todays modern technology and materials. All aluminum parts are machined from billet or bar stock on CNC machines. The latest technology in motors and gear boxes are being used. The bodies are hand laid fiberglass, and all four bodies fit on the same frame.

The cars will be sold as pre-assembled kits or as finished cars, ready to run. The pre-assembled kit contains a pan (frame), motor, front supension, all tires and wheels, fuel tank, fuel shut off, battery box, on/off switch, pan handle, and a unpainted body of your choice.
